Abstract
Aim: A brain Computer Interface (BCI) allows an individual to communicate with external devices using electroencephalogram (EEG) or other brain signals. This paper highlights the capability of the proposed intelligent Adaptive User Interface (iAUI) design in controlling a robot in a time critical scenario.
